Хранилища Subversion OpenInventory

Редакция

Редакция 33 | Редакция 37 | К новейшей редакции | Только различия | Не учитывать пробелы | Содержимое файла | Авторство | Последнее изменение | Открыть журнал | RSS

Редакция 33 Редакция 35
1
#include "classeditor.h"
1
#include "classeditor.h"
2
#include "ui_classeditor.h"
2
#include "ui_classeditor.h"
3
3
4
ClassEditor::ClassEditor(QWidget *parent) :
4
ClassEditor::ClassEditor(QWidget *parent) :
5
    QMainWindow(parent),
5
    QMainWindow(parent),
6
    ui(new Ui::ClassEditor)
6
    ui(new Ui::ClassEditor)
7
{
7
{
8
    ui->setupUi(this);
8
    ui->setupUi(this);
9
//    settdialog = new SettingsDialog(this);
9
//    settdialog = new SettingsDialog(this);
10
    settdialog.show();
10
    settdialog.show();
11
    sql.setDatabaseName(tr("an_db"));
11
    sql.setDatabaseName(tr("an_db"));
12
    field = new TableField(this);
12
    field = new TableField(tr("Ñîòðóäíèêè"), this);
-
 
13
   // field->setNotNull(true);
-
 
14
    field->setDefaultValue(tr("ñîòðóäíèê"));
-
 
15
    ui->lineEdit->insert(field->sqlString());
13
16
14
}
17
}
15
18
16
ClassEditor::~ClassEditor()
19
ClassEditor::~ClassEditor()
17
{
20
{
18
    delete ui;
21
    delete ui;
19
   // delete settdialog;
22
   // delete settdialog;
20
}
23
}
21
24
22
void ClassEditor::changeEvent(QEvent *e)
25
void ClassEditor::changeEvent(QEvent *e)
23
{
26
{
24
    QMainWindow::changeEvent(e);
27
    QMainWindow::changeEvent(e);
25
    switch (e->type()) {
28
    switch (e->type()) {
26
    case QEvent::LanguageChange:
29
    case QEvent::LanguageChange:
27
        ui->retranslateUi(this);
30
        ui->retranslateUi(this);
28
        break;
31
        break;
29
    default:
32
    default:
30
        break;
33
        break;
31
    }
34
    }
32
}
35
}
33
 
36